Cloud technology has made huge leaps throughout the recent past. We have seen more and more companies abandoning the traditional setups to embrace the cloud, and this number is only expected to grow as we go full-throttle on the world’s transformation to become a suitable house for advanced technology. The reasons to do so are numerous.

As the craze around advanced tech ramped up, different companies started to restructure their systems to make space for different high-tech components, including the adoption of the cloud. The promise of cloud solutions from Amazon was there right from the get-go, but old habits die hard, so it took years before the presence of cloud could be felt within the organizations.

Over time, Amazon was slowly turning its eyes towards making an impact in a different area. Sensing a revolution in the air, it zeroed upon cloud technology. By creating a whole new subsidiary for cloud computing and other services, Amazon has placed its bet on how the future might shape up for the commercial sphere in terms of technology and its allied elements.

They are already being proven right. The not-so-meteoric rise of Amazon Web Services shows clearly how aggressively the world wants to enlist cloud. As of now, AWS holds a staggering 33% of the cloud industry, a number that is way more than what its presumed competitors, Microsoft Azure (18%) and Google Cloud (9%), can boast. However, there is one major problem. Even though the Amazon Web Services platform has potential in spades, there remains a gap between the platform and the end consumer. To bridge this gap and simplify the process, many companies are now throwing their hat into the ring.

Meanwhile, another set of businesses started aligning their services and offerings in the AWS space to make it more operational and reachable to clients. This even created a new trend of cloud-based solutions that reduces pressure on the client IT systems, with no more system updates and reduced downtime.
